Description
This Dill Pickle Pizza recipe transforms a trendy flavor into a surprisingly delicious homemade meal. It features a creamy garlic ranch base, generous layers of mozzarella, and plenty of tangy dill pickle slices, all finished with fresh dill. Ingredients
Scale
- 1 (13.8 ounce) can refrigerated pizza crust
- 1/2 cup ranch dressing
- 1 tablespoon minced garlic
- 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1 1/2 cups thinly sliced dill pickles, patted dry
- 2 tablespoons fresh dill, chopped
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Lightly grease a pizza pan or baking sheet.
- Unroll the pizza crust onto the prepared pan.
- In a small bowl, combine the ranch dressing and minced garlic. Spread this mixture evenly over the pizza crust, leaving a small border for the crust.
- Sprinkle 1 1/2 cups of mozzarella cheese over the ranch mixture.
- Arrange the dried dill pickle slices evenly over the cheese.
- Sprinkle the remaining 1/2 cup of mozzarella cheese over the pickles.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own and the cheese is bubbly and lightly browned.
- Remove the pizza from the oven and sprinkle with fresh chopped dill.
- Let stand for a few minutes before slicing and serving.
Notes
- Patting the pickle slices dry is important to prevent the pizza from becoming soggy.
- Adjust the amount of garlic to your preference.
- For an extra kick, use spicy dill pickles.
- You can add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the ranch base for a slight heat.
- This pizza is best enjoyed fresh.
